Curing in Persistent Humidity

Film adhesive cures through moisture evaporation between the glass and film surface after installation. In New Orleans’ consistently high humidity, this process takes longer than in drier markets and requires patience before windows are rolled down or cleaned.


Disturbing the film before the adhesive has fully stabilized in humid conditions weakens edge adhesion and creates the conditions for premature lifting, particularly in the city’s warm summer months when thermal cycling adds additional stress to the adhesive layer. 


A shop familiar with Gulf Coast installation conditions will provide curing guidance specific to seasonal humidity levels at the time of the appointment.

Frequently Asked Questions

What is the legal front window tint limit in Louisiana?

Louisiana requires at least 25% visible light transmission on front side windows for passenger vehicles. Rear side and back glass allow darker applications by vehicle type. Windshield tint is restricted to a non-reflective strip above the AS-1 line, applying consistently to Orleans Parish drivers under Louisiana RS 32:361.1.


Does ceramic film interfere with toll or navigation systems?

Non-metallic ceramic films do not affect GPS navigation or electronic signals. This is relevant for New Orleans drivers using the Lake Pontchartrain Causeway toll system and navigation apps regularly across the Greater New Orleans area.


How long should windows stay closed after installation in New Orleans?

In New Orleans’ high humidity, film adhesive requires more time to fully stabilize than in drier markets. Keeping windows closed for at least several days after installation is the appropriate baseline, with longer curing expected during the most humid summer months.


Is old tint removal required before a new installation?

Yes. Layering new film over existing tint affects the final VLT reading relative to Louisiana’s 25% front window standard, creates adhesion inconsistencies, and produces optical distortion. Professional removal of old film before any new installation is the correct approach.

What Architectural Window Film Is Architectural window film is a professionally applied, multi-layer material bonded to the interior surface of flat glass on buildings and marine vessels. It is engineered to selectively filter solar radiation at the glass surface, blocking the wavelengths responsible for heat and UV damage while allowing natural light to pass through at a clear, undistorted level. How It Controls Solar Energy The sun delivers three types of radiation through unprotected glass: visible light, infrared radiation, and ultraviolet radiation. Architectural film is designed to manage each one, with high-performance nano-ceramic constructions reflecting infrared heat before it builds up inside the structure and absorbing ultraviolet wavelengths before they reach interior surfaces, furnishings, or occupants. Will window film damage historic glass in older New Orleans homes? Many of New Orleans’s historic homes in neighborhoods like Uptown, the Garden District, and Mid-City contain original single-pane glass that requires careful evaluation before any film is applied. A professional installer assesses the glass type, frame condition, and thermal dynamics before selecting a specification that delivers solar control without exceeding the thermal tolerance of the original glass. When properly specified, architectural film can extend the life of historic glass by reducing the thermal stress and UV exposure it would otherwise absorb unprotected. Maintaining Your Tint in Humid Environments New Orleans’ humidity can affect the initial curing process. Small moisture bubbles or slight haziness is normal and will disappear as the film fully bonds. Avoid cleaning the windshield for several days after installation to allow proper adhesion. Once cured, the film is highly durable and can be maintained with standard ammonia-free cleaners and microfiber cloths. Frequently Asked Questions Is it legal to tint the whole windshield in Louisiana? Tinting the full windshield is generally prohibited unless the film is virtually clear. Drivers may apply a shaded strip to the top portion, commonly known as the AS-1 line. How long does tint take to dry in New Orleans humidity? Curing may take several days to a few weeks depending on the season and humidity levels. Does window tint affect brake-assist or ADAS sensors? Non-metallic ceramic films do not interfere with cameras or sensors mounted near the rearview mirror. What is the AS-1 line on a windshield? It is a factory mark indicating the legal limit for how far down a tinted strip may extend, ensuring the primary field of vision remains unobstructed. Will clear ceramic tint block heat? Yes, high-end ceramic films block infrared light, the primary source of solar heat, without darkening the windshield.
